This helps them plan entry and exit points more effectively. An analyst report for Williams Companies Inc. (NYSE: WMB) has been made available through Yahoo Finance. The report provides a professional assessment of the company’s financial standing, operational performance, and market positioning. Williams is a leading energy infrastructure provider focused on natural gas transportation, storage, and processing. Such analyst reports typically examine factors like recent earnings results, capital spending plans, debt management, and dividend stability. The specific ratings, price targets, or detailed conclusions contained in this report have not been publicly released outside of the published document. Market participants may access the full analysis through Yahoo Finance to gain a more complete view of the analyst’s perspective. Key takeaways from the existence of this report revolve around the ongoing scrutiny of Williams’ financial health and growth trajectory. The company operates in a capital‑intensive sector where natural gas demand, regulatory policies, and infrastructure investment decisions drive performance. Analyst reports for energy firms often emphasize cash flow generation, leverage ratios, and expansion projects. For Williams, recent developments such as pipeline capacity additions or changes in natural gas pricing could influence the analyst’s outlook. The report may also address the company’s performance relative to peers in the midstream energy sector. Investors should note that analyst opinions vary, and one report is only a single piece of the broader market mosaic. The timing of the release might coincide with earnings season or major industry announcements, potentially adding near‑term significance to the analysis.
